Crew Leader – Lawn Maintenance

The Maintenance Crew Leader directly supervises crew members, to provide grounds maintenance services for residential and commercial properties. The crew leader works alongside the team members to provide the leadership, experience, and skills necessary to deliver a quality finished product and excellent customer service. The crew leader is responsible for interaction with the customer, safety of the team, and the success of the project.

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Lead a crew of 2 team members on a daily basis.
  • Complete required documentation of time and materials used on a daily basis.
  • Complete daily maintenance routs within budgeted hours and on schedule.
  • Lead by example and help team members to grow and develop their skills.
  • Build and uphold a culture of professionalism by adhering to the company core values.
  • Keep work vehicle and equipment clean and organized.
  • Properly care for and maintain all equipment assigned to the crew.

Qualifications and Experience:

  • 2+ years combined industry experience in landscape property maintenance
  • Proficient in the use of all commercial zero turn and walk behind mowing equipment.
  • Experience leading, organizing and managing multiple people.
  • Proficient skill level in pruning, edging, mulching, and other grounds maintenance tasks.
  • Able to properly mix and apply chemicals and fertilizer according to labels.
  • Able to identify and treat for common diseases and problems in the landscape.
  • Good communication skills. (Bilingual in English & Spanish preferred.)
  • Must have a valid driver’s license and qualifying MVR for company auto insurance
  • Ability to maintain a professional, positive and charismatic demeanor at all times.
  • Able to interact professionally with customers, team members, and others at all times.
